I need to know why we are using the t-code " BBP_UPDATE_PORG " for the vendor replication.
if execute the t-code by giving the
Purchase org of local(SRM) = "New purch.org.entry"
R/3 Purchase org = "Add to purch.org."
then executed the t-code it gives the message " Changing/adding/deleting: Runtime roughly 1 Seconds (SM13)"
Questions
-
1:What is the significance of this t-code?
2:After executing the t-code where i can see the mapping of purchase org with vendor?

Replicated vendors using the vendor root org as object id and option only transfer R/3 numbers. Now the vendors are assigned to Back end pur org.Extended the vendors to local pur org in SRM using the transaction BBP_UPDATE_PORG .

you should have backend ECC PORG assigned to the SRM BP of that vendor in BBPMAININT.
You can use BP transaction to see the result for maintianed. You have to run that transaction for replication of changes.
